This was a Queen (male) that has been hanging out for a couple days waiting on a female. The Monarch was newly emerged and I had set HIM on a Mist Flower to take a picture and the Queen zoomed in and started trying to court him! Finally the Monarch flashed his spots and the Queen backed off.
